You can add or remove a role associated with a Backup Gateway.
Note
The software automatically removes DDB role for a MediaAgent when all the DDB partitions are moved from the MediaAgent.
Before You Begin
- User must have MediaAgent Management permission on the Backup Gateway.
- User must have edit permission on the storage pool.
Procedure
- From the Command Center navigation pane, go to Storage > Disk. The Disk page appears.
- Click the disk storage that you want to associate a Backup Gateway with.
The disk storage page appears. - Click the Backup locations tab.
- To add a role to a Backup Gateway, in the Associated Backup Gateways section, for the Backup Gateway you want to add role for, click the Action button, and then click Add role.
- To remove a role for a Backup Gateway, complete the following steps:
- In the Associated Backup Gateways section, for the Backup Gateway you want to remove role for, click the Action button, and then click Remove roles.
The Confirm remove roles dialog box appears. - Under Roles, select the roles you want to remove.
- Click Save.
If you removed all the roles, then the Backup Gateway disappears from the Associated Backup Gateways section.
